What is Vitamin E?
Vitamin E is a fat-soluble vitamin that includes two main groups: tocopherol and tocotrienols. Of these, alpha-tocopherol is the most common and active form for the skin.
This vitamin exists in two main forms: natural and synthetic. Natural vitamin E is found in many foods such as vegetable oils (olive oil, sunflower oil), nuts, green vegetables, salmon, eggs, etc.
Meanwhile, vitamin E synthetic usually be found in the additional products and skin care cosmetics.
Whether in the form of how vitamin E also plays an important role in protecting skin cells, antioxidants and support the recovery process, regenerates the skin.
Benefits of Vitamin E for facial skin
Moisturizes and softens skin
Dehydrated skin is often flaky, rough and prone to premature wrinkles. Vitamin E acts as a natural moisturizer, helping to keep skin soft and supple.
Thanks to its ability to lock in moisture, vitamin E helps the skin retain moisture longer, which is especially beneficial for those with dry or sensitive skin.
- How to use: You can apply vitamin E oil directly to the face or mix with moisturizer to boost effective lotion.

Anti-aging, Wrinkle Reduction
Vitamin E is one of the most powerful antioxidants, helping Prevent free radical damage – the main cause of skin aging. When used regularly, vitamin E helps protect collagen, reduce wrinkles and maintain skin elasticity.
Some studies show that when vitamin E is combined with vitamin C, anti-aging ability is increasingly improving, helps the skin healthy and stretch the ball over.

Brightens skin, reduces dark spots and improves pigmentation
Uneven skin tone, acne scars or scarring can make the skin look dull, vitamin E has the ability to support cell regeneration, thereby helping to fade dark spots and improve skin tone effectively.
A small tip is many people apply is mixing vitamin E with a little lemon juice (vitamin C rich) to enhance efficiency scrubs skin lightening.
However, should only be used in the evening and sunscreen skills during the day to avoid irritation.
Protect your skin from the harmful effects of UV rays
UV rays are the main causes of premature aging, pigmentation and tanning. Vitamin E helps neutralize free radicals caused by UV rays that cause, from which protect the skin from damage.
Although can't replace sunscreen, but when combined with vitamin E in a maintenance regime, you will add a layer of protection for their skin.
Support treatment of skin lesions (scarring, inflammation, irritation)
Vitamin E has characteristic soothe and restore the skin, is very useful in healing minor wounds, minor burns or irritated skin. In addition, it also helps improve scars, supports the skin recovery process after damage or inflammatory acne.
How to use: You can add a drop of vitamin E oil, apply directly onto the skin needs to recover each night to help the skin regenerate faster.
How to use Vitamin E for facial skin properly
Use vitamin E apply directly to the skin
- How this fits with those who have dry skin, aging. You can prick a vitamin E capsule, take the oil inside and apply lightly onto the face before going to sleep.
- However, those who have oily skin, acne prone skin, the dab directly can cause mysterious skin and acne.
Combine vitamin E with cosmetic lotion
Many products, lotions, serums currently contains vitamin E to enhance the ability moisturizing and anti-aging.
When choosing cosmetics, you should choose products with ingredients natural vitamin E, combined with the high skin other as vitamin F, hyaluronic acid, niacinamide to achieve maximum efficiency.
Additional vitamin E in food or drink
- Foods rich in vitamin E: Almonds, sunflower seeds, avocados, olive oil, vegetables broccoli, salmon...
- Dietary vitamin E: should Only be used if you deficiency of vitamin E, and need to consult a doctor before drinking.
Note for the use of Vitamin E for the face
- Should not be applied vitamin E too thick because it can cause mysterious clogged pores, particularly with oily skin.
- Please determine the right skin type fit: sensitive Skin should try it first on a small area to avoid irritation.
- When taking vitamin E, should not be abused because it can cause side effects.
- Always use sunscreen when using vitamin E to protect the skin better.
